Commit Graph

18799 Commits (71de47e1b96611b197d9f9162770c778f38aafee)
 

Author SHA1 Message Date
Morgan Pretty d25121a10c
Merge pull request #1028 from mpretty-cyro/fix/rename-init-because-apple-is-dumb
Number of small Xcode 16 build fixes
6 months ago
Morgan Pretty 07e5b0885d
Merge pull request #1031 from mpretty-cyro/fix/remove-codecov
Removed the codecov setup
6 months ago
Ryan ZHAO 57ca0dad8e make explicit accessibility label for modals and error messages of text input 6 months ago
Morgan Pretty 8954a50d9e
Merge pull request #1035 from mpretty-cyro/feature/retrieve-snode-cache-size
Added a function to retrieve the snode cache size from libSession
6 months ago
Morgan Pretty 2bc893982a Added a function to retrieve the snode cache size from libSession 6 months ago
Morgan Pretty 2c9427edcf Refactored MimeTypeUtil to use UniformTypeIdentifiers 6 months ago
Ryan ZHAO b2ce98ea83 standardize modal & input error accessibility ids 6 months ago
Morgan Pretty f2eb84deb1 Removed the codecov setup 6 months ago
Morgan Pretty 79b98994fe Fixed a bug with return from background logs
Fixed a bug where logs sent before the logger finishes setting up after returning from the background weren't getting added to the log gile
6 months ago
Ryan ZHAO 62f84d2c1f add script the catch licenses in SPM and generate a plist file as Acknowledgement in Settings.bundle 7 months ago
Morgan Pretty 7086fe1ba0 Number of small Xcode 16 build fixes
• Renamed an init which matched a private API so triggered a store submission warning
• Fixed a unit test build issue in Xcode 16
• Updated the LintLocalizableStrings updatePermissionStrings output to be sorted (so it doesn't change every time)
• Moved the 'Ensure InfoPlist.xcstrings updated' build step to the Session target
7 months ago
Morgan Pretty a1c3d53569 Updated project level versions 7 months ago
Morgan Pretty 595bc1aedb
Merge pull request #1026 from mpretty-cyro/fix/modal-body-height
Created a ScrollableLabelView component for the ConfirmationModal
7 months ago
Morgan Pretty 0f549ae77d Renamed 'ScrollableLabelView' to 'ScrollableLabel' 7 months ago
Morgan Pretty 7bfc533882 Created a ScrollableLabelView component for the ConfirmationModal 7 months ago
RyanZhao 0bb410d74d
Merge pull request #1023 from RyanRory/strings
Strings Project
7 months ago
Ryan ZHAO 581569b009 merge latest translation & bump up build number 7 months ago
Morgan Pretty ea8a725ce3 Updated the user displayPicture error modal copy to be a bit cleaner 7 months ago
Ryan ZHAO b9beb7aec4 Use English strings as the default strings & update build number 7 months ago
Ryan ZHAO b8b8419fdb minor fix on the tool bar theme and bump up build number 7 months ago
Ryan ZHAO ded30dc072 merge latest translation and update the build number 7 months ago
Ryan ZHAO bd34d1a9e6 fix block confirmation accessibility id 7 months ago
Ryan ZHAO d73b9d0ab0 merge latest translation 7 months ago
Morgan Pretty ecd066f7a1 Merge remote-tracking branch 'upstream/dev' into strings
# Conflicts:
#	Session/Media Viewing & Editing/PhotoCaptureViewController.swift
#	Session/Notifications/AppNotifications.swift
#	Session/Settings/SettingsViewModel.swift
#	Session/Utilities/Permissions.swift
#	SessionMessagingKit/Messages/Control Messages/CallMessage.swift
#	SessionMessagingKit/Sending & Receiving/Message Handling/MessageSender+ClosedGroups.swift
#	SessionShareExtension/ThreadPickerVC.swift
7 months ago
Morgan Pretty 7ff2368d42
Merge pull request #1018 from mpretty-cyro/fix/crashes-and-improvements
Crashes and general improvements
7 months ago
Morgan Pretty e9ca8f3370 Updated to the latest libSession 7 months ago
Morgan Pretty 5266cba14d Fixed a bug with path dropping detection and logging tweaks 7 months ago
Morgan Pretty 7f5c544e06 Fixed a message request notification issue
• Fixed an issue where the message request notification may not show correctly
• Minor code tweaks for linting
7 months ago
Ryan ZHAO 6a3f914541 change clear data model to make it the same as standard design 7 months ago
Morgan Pretty 6ad2f4e122 Updated libSession to fix a snode cache refresh bug 7 months ago
Ryan ZHAO c3b5925f78 modify clear data modal with error 7 months ago
Ryan ZHAO ca8344db06 fix attachment short description 7 months ago
Morgan Pretty a7e73080fa Minor logging tweaks 7 months ago
Morgan Pretty d8294aac0d Fixed logging issue and other minor tweaks
• Fixed a bug where the libSession logs wouldn't all come through correctly
• Added logic to handle response headers from libSession
• Minor optimisation to closed groups poller setup
• Minor logging tweaks
7 months ago
Ryan ZHAO ff75dd9392 fix clear all message requests modal 7 months ago
Ryan ZHAO 9dde3ed8ac fix enable link preview modal style 7 months ago
Ryan ZHAO ae3fde1e1c Merge branch 'dev' into strings 7 months ago
Morgan Pretty a87a547886 libSession attachment upload/download improvements, logging tweaks 7 months ago
Morgan Pretty bce7a093cf Merge remote-tracking branch 'upstream/dev' into fix/crashes-and-improvements
# Conflicts:
#	Session.xcodeproj/project.pbxproj
#	Session/Calls/Call Management/SessionCallManager.swift
#	Session/Meta/AppDelegate.swift
#	Session/Notifications/PushRegistrationManager.swift
#	SessionNotificationServiceExtension/NotificationServiceExtension.swift
#	SessionShareExtension/ThreadPickerVC.swift
#	SessionUtilitiesKit/Database/Storage.swift
7 months ago
Morgan Pretty a02bc55445 Fixed an endless loading state when clearing data with no network 7 months ago
Morgan Pretty dfe690cc1a
Merge pull request #1010 from mpretty-cyro/fix/attachment-dictionary-crash-2
Reworked the SignalAttachmentItem hash function
7 months ago
Morgan Pretty 3366408187 Removed a delay before starting pollers which is no longer needed 7 months ago
Morgan Pretty 09adaa34a4 libSession update - local swarm calculation 7 months ago
Morgan Pretty 7e771467d6 Fixed an issue with push notifications in legacy groups
• Reworked the NotificationServiceExtension to just always reset and reload it's state to avoid weird bugs
• Updated the legacy group messages to fallback to using a locally generated serverHash if one isn't provided (always happens for legacy PNs)
• Include error info when failing to process extension logs
• Made a bunch of the Storage functions instance functions instead of static functions
7 months ago
Ryan ZHAO b0ab84a86d fix group control messages 7 months ago
Ryan ZHAO 1b73f74fb7 add timeout error modal for clearing data from network 7 months ago
Ryan ZHAO 3a509d942e update translation files 7 months ago
Ryan ZHAO 6f5d452b35 fix group leaving modal to respect group admins 7 months ago
Ryan ZHAO d21a0815fa add constants 7 months ago
Morgan Pretty 533afa2af0 Tweaked the static upload script to ignore the branch name for tags 7 months ago